RUSSCO, Inc. is one of the nation’s leading interior general contractors, specializing in finishing commercial and interior space. Founded in 1952, Russell Pichette as Russell & Co., began building and maintaining drive-in theaters. For over 35 years, RUSSCO has had a specialty in retail and commercial construction expanding into restaurants, automotive, and banking industries for clients such as Starbucks, Limani, Calvin Klein, Under Armour, Sunglass Hut, Sephora, Cava, Bed Bath & Beyond, Bose, Lululemon, The North Face Face, Williams Sonoma and more.
Based in Fall River, Massachusetts, RUSSCO performs 70% of work outside of New England extending to projects in over 35 states. RUSSCO is known for genuine customer service and being an organization that cares about its clients and all people
About the Role:
Are you looking for a hands-on opportunity to build a career in construction? Russco is seeking an Assistant Superintendent to join the team, supporting job site operations, coordinating crews, and ensuring materials and equipment are where they need to be. This role is perfect for individuals with a strong work ethic, attention to detail, and a desire to grow into a Superintendent role. Long-term career paths can also include Project Management, Estimating, or other positions within the company.
The role is a multifaceted position that combines skilled carpentry with professional driving responsibilities to support construction and delivery operations across various sites in the United States. The primary objective is to construct, install, and repair structures and fixtures made from wood and other materials while ensuring the safe and timely transportation of tools, materials, and personnel to job locations. This role demands a high level of craftsmanship, attention to detail, and adherence to safety standards both on the road and at the worksite. The successful candidate will play a critical role in maintaining project schedules by efficiently managing driving routes and carpentry tasks. Ultimately, this position contributes to the overall success of construction projects by delivering quality workmanship and reliable logistical support.
Responsibilities:
- Assist with job site coordination, ensuring projects stay on schedule and meet quality standards.
- Operate company vehicles (box truck) to transport materials, equipment, and team members safely and efficiently to various job sites.
- Perform hands-on work including hanging doors, installing trim, basic framing, and general carpentry.
- Make deliveries of materials, tools, and equipment to various job sites using a box truck or other company vehicles.
- Maintain and manage inventory of tools and materials, ensuring crews have what they need when they need it.
- Visit multiple job sites as needed to support operations and assist with logistics.
- Work closely with the Superintendent and other team members to manage subcontractors and site logistics.
- Maintain a safe and organized work environment.
- Perform precise measurements, cutting, shaping, and installation of wood and other building materials according to project specifications.
- Inspect and maintain carpentry tools and vehicle to ensure they are in good working condition and comply with safety regulations.
- Collaborate with project managers, contractors, and other tradespeople to coordinate work schedules and project requirements.
- Adhere to all safety protocols and regulatory requirements related to both driving and construction activities.
Minimum Qualifications:
- Valid U.S. driver’s license
- A DOT medical card required
- Comfortable driving a box truck and making deliveries to multiple job sites.
- Comfortable working across and traveling between job sites to meet project needs.
- Proven experience as a carpenter with a strong understanding of carpentry techniques and tools.
- Ability to read and interpret blueprints, drawings, and technical documents.
- Physical ability to perform manual labor including lifting heavy materials and working in various weather conditions.
- Knowledge of safety standards and practices related to construction and vehicle operation.
Preferred Qualifications:
- Commercial Driver’s License (CDL) or equivalent certification.
- Experience with operating light to medium-duty trucks or vans.
- Familiarity with additional construction trades such as drywall, painting, or flooring.
- Certification in OSHA safety training or equivalent.
- Strong organizational and time management skills.
